In Hong Kong, the CFS (Center for Food Safety), of the Food and Environmental Hygiene Department, on September 3, urged the public not to consume a batch of prepackaged raw milk cheese imported from France due to possible contamination with Shiga toxin-producing Escherichia coli (STEC). City Super Limited imported the product. "The CFS received a notification from the Rapid Alert System for Food and Feed (RASFF) of the European Commission that the product is under recall due to possible contamination with STEC. According to the information provided by the RASFF, the affected batch of the product has been imported into Hong Kong," a spokesman for the CFS said. The importer has stopped sales and removed the affected batch from shelves. @ https://www.cfs.gov.hk/english/press/20250903_11811.html
